Things to Know
Free high-speed WiFi
Up to two family dogs are welcome with a small nightly fee
This small lake has a sandy bottom, good for swimming and paddling, but it does not connect to the chain.

The location is perfect - walking/biking to downtown stores, restaurants, bars, entertainment. We're "silent sports" type - kayaking, canoeing, hiking, walking and biking, and this property is perfect for all of that, plus the grandkids had a blast swimming off the dock to the swim pad anchored off shore (we brought our own anchor for the swim pad.) This is our third annual August family gathering at this site and everyone from grandkids to Grandma and Grandpa enjoyed this location. I can't go Five Star because it could have been a little cleaner on our arrival - particularly the outside area - porches, entryways, grounds, the fire ring area and grill. There was no broom or rake on the premises ( I went to the local hardware store to buy a broom). The outside grill was REALLY in need of a good cleaning - I cleaned it before our first use, once during our 2 week stay, and once more before we left. Plenty of propane, but inadequate grill cleaning tools - so had to "make do" with what was available. Nonetheless, Vance Lake Retreat remains a great vacation site to which we would return. The positives well outweigh my few critical observations, and I offer them only in hopes that this beautiful site receives the TLC it so justly deserves.
